At the heart of this stability is Gleison Bremer, the 28-year-old Brazilian defender who has become a cornerstone for the team.

When fully fit, Bremer commands the backline with authority, offering leadership and tactical intelligence that are vital for Juventus’s ambitions.

Despite a history of serious injuries, the central defender remains a key figure, and his contract runs until June 2029, suggesting the club has security in the short term.

However, Juventus may soon face one of its toughest challenges off the pitch. According to journalist Mirko Di Natale, several European powerhouses are closely monitoring Bremer and are prepared to trigger his €60 million release clause.

This could put the Turin side in a precarious position, as losing their defensive lynchpin would represent a significant blow.

A Four-Way Battle for Bremer

The report from Di Natale highlights an intense four-club race for the Brazilian’s signature. Bayern Munich, Chelsea, Liverpool, and Manchester United are all reportedly ready to invest heavily to secure Bremer, recognizing his value and potential impact at the highest level of European football.

Such a scenario underscores the increasing competition among elite clubs to acquire world-class defenders and demonstrates just how coveted Bremer has become.

For Juventus, the stakes are clear: maintaining defensive solidity will be crucial for their aspirations this season.

The club faces the delicate task of balancing contract negotiations with performance expectations while fending off interest from some of Europe’s richest teams.

Bremer’s future could shape the course of Juventus’s campaign, making this summer a decisive period for the Old Lady.
